Depends on the technique your boy uses to print, but there could be a problem with getting different things on each one.

If he's screen printing, then to do 20 different names would require 20 different screens, each with it's own costs involved in setting it up.

That's why it costs so much more to have one-off prints done.

If he's using some kind of vinyl or flock, then it would be easier to get individual fronts, but you can't really get any complicated colourschemes using that.
